Dunder Mifflin Workshop — Working copy

This is the hands-on repo for the Agentic AI Masterclass workshop. You will build a series of AI agents around a fictional Dunder Mifflin package-manager scenario across eight parts.

Quick start

python -m venv .venv
# Windows
.venv\Scripts\activate
# macOS / Linux
source .venv/bin/activate

pip install -r requirements.txt
cp .env.example .env   # fill in your Azure credentials

Working directory

Always work from this root folder (dm-ws/) — not from a sub-folder. Every file you create during the labs (agent.py, mcp_server.py, connected_agent.py, etc.) goes here at the root. The data/ folder, .env, and requirements.txt are all at the root too, so the path resolution in the lab scripts works without any changes.

Troubleshooting

ARM64 Windows — cryptography wheel build failure

mcp[cli] depends on cryptography, which on ARM64 Windows may fail to install via pip because no pre-built wheel is available for your platform:

error: Microsoft Visual C++ 14.0 or greater is required ...
  — or —
error: can't find Rust compiler

Quickest fix — use uv for the whole install:

pip install uv
uv pip install -r requirements.txt

uv resolves a compatible pre-built wheel automatically.

Alternative — force a binary-only install for cryptography first:

pip install --only-binary :all: cryptography
pip install -r requirements.txt

Also relevant for mcp dev: always pass --with "mcp[cli]" so the isolated uv environment includes typer (also part of mcp[cli]):

# correct
mcp dev --with "mcp[cli]" mcp_server.py

# incorrect — produces "Error: typer is required" and a JSON parse error in the inspector
mcp dev mcp_server.py
